Numerica Credit Union and STCU (Spokane Teachers Credit Union) are two of the most prominent names serving our area. While they don't have physical branches directly in Lind, they are deeply embedded in the region and offer robust digital banking tools that are essential for residents. Both are not-for-profit financial cooperatives, meaning they often offer lower loan rates, higher savings dividends, and fewer fees than many big national banks. For day-to-day banking, their mobile apps and online platforms are designed for efficiency, and you can use shared branches and a vast network of surcharge-free ATMs for cash needs. Banner Bank, with its strong Pacific Northwest roots, is another key player. Known for its commitment to community banking, Banner offers a full suite of personal and business services and has a physical presence in nearby larger communities, providing a valuable option for those who prefer traditional in-person service for more complex transactions.
So, how do you choose? Start by considering your habits. If you rarely need to deposit cash and are comfortable online, a credit union like Numerica or STCU can be a fantastic, cost-effective choice. Their membership is broadly accessible to anyone living in the area. If you anticipate needing more face-to-face consultations for things like agricultural loans or business lines of credit, establishing a relationship with Banner Bank could be beneficial.
